Joe Wright

Joe Wright
August 15, 1955 - February 23, 2022
Grand Prairie, Texas

Mr. Joe Nathan Wright, 66, of Grand Prairie, TX passed Wednesday, February 23, 2022. Joe was born in Columbus, son of the late Wiley Wright JR and Ovida Fay McClendon. He was a U.S. Army Veteran.

His survivors include: two sons, Daman Chase Wright and Chad Nathan Wright; one daughter, Candis Tiana Wright; one brother, Stanley Wright; two sisters, Jackie Wright and Phyllis Cameron and four grandchildren.  In lieu of flowers contributions can be made to the Joe Wright Legacy Fund.

Visitation is Wednesday, March 09, 2022 from 2:00 PM - 5:00 PM at Sconiers Funeral Home, 838 5th Avenue, Columbus, GA 31901. Funeral Service will be Thursday, March 10. 2022 at 12:00 PM at Christmas Community Church, 4078 Milgen Road, Columbus, GA 31907. Burial with Military Honors, Thursday, March 10, 2022 at 2:00 PM at Ft. Mitchell National Cementary, 553 AL Hwy 165, Ft. Mitchell, AL 36856.
